There are several disturbing similarities between NEB process for Trans Mountain (Kinder Morgan) and Enbridge Line 9 NEB Processes that question the legality of both NEB process. 
Lack of approved Full Status Intervenors
The Trans Mountain hearing had many who requested intervenor status yet the NEB rejected nearly HALF the applicants and downgraded others to written submissions only. Concerned Professional Engineers were denied full status.http://www.concernedengineers.org/what-is-the-cpe-for/national-energy-board-intervenor-status/
The US EPA were DENIED full status. http://www.naturalgasintel.com/articles/97953-us-epa-restricted-to-written-testimony-in-neb-trans-mountain-case

For the Enbridge Line 9 reversal we saw a new 10 page application form to prescreen applicants. There were  44,000 letters of comment yet only 18 intervenors representing less than one half of a percent of total participants. I was blessed to be a delegate at both Line 9 hearings. It was not easy. I could see many Canadians being excluded if they lacked access to internet or lacked the skills to fulfill requirements of participation. I am most concerned about the lack of voices of our eldery, First Nation's and low income participants simply because the parse used was complex. The formattting of data online was messy. It was difficult to find specific documents. Unless one was tech savy it is difficult to navigate through. Then we have the complexity of normal legal processes which is a high learning curve for those who cannot afford representation. The system was always designed to exclude  those who lack the intelligence or the money but now it is far worse. This is to the point of being unreasonable and unaccessible.

 Forest Ethics is now suing the NEB for using discretionary powers to limit public participation.http://www.forestethics.org/news/kinder-morgan-constitutional-challenge-against-neb-proceed-court-appeal


Lack of regard for Crown Consultation
At the LIne 9 phase B hearing, Enbridge admitted they did not view a single Treaty even though Line 9 crosses 18 First Nation's Territories! It was sworn in as evidence.  Later on in August, the Court of Appeals allowed Chippeways of the Thames First Nations the right to appeal the NEB for lack of Crown Consultation.  http://www.londoncommunitynews.com/news-story/4572184-chippewas-granted-leave-to-appeal-enbridge-line-9b-pipeline/

The NEB is being sued for the Trans Mountain by the Tsleil-Waututh First Nations for lack of Crown consultation. http://twnsacredtrust.ca/tsleil-waututnation-launches-legal-challenge-of-kinder-morgan-pipeline-and-tankers-project/

I secured documents using Freedom of Information. In an email dated July 27, 2012 sent from Hearing Manager Darcie Harding to DL Managers Hearing Community it states in regards to the Enbridge Line 9 phase B hearing that: 
"Having only final oral argument and no cross examination worked well in this case, due to the highly technical issues regarding engineering and integrity."

Harper has Veto Power over NEB Decisions
Diefenbaker created the NEB in 1959 as an arms-length quasi jurisdictional process based on evidence to ensure that "Canada's energy resources are used effectively and prudently to the best advantage of Canadians".  Since the Omnibus Bill the Harper Government now has veto power over NEB decisions putting the decision into the hands of elected bureaucrats who lack reasonable expertise.

The Act violates the National Energy Board Act: 
   
   - 74. (1) A company shall not, without the leave of the Board,
   
   - (a) sell, transfer or lease to any person its pipeline, in whole or in part;
   - (b) purchase or lease any pipeline from any person;
   - (c) enter into an agreement for amalgamation with any other company; or
   - (d) abandon the operation of a pipeline.
